1、自動化測試,簡單點說就是把由人工對軟件的測試行為轉化為由程序執(zhí)行測試的一種實踐,對于最常見的 GUI 測試來說,就是由自動化測試工具模擬人工對軟件界面的操作的過程,并且自動驗證其結果是否符合預期。
1、如果你項目適合做自動化測試,那意義是非常大的,節(jié)約成本。如果項目不適合做自動化測試,那就要悲劇了??梢詫Σ糠止δ苓M行自動化測試。
2、測試自動化是一個長期的過程 首先,不能期望自動化測試在短期內(nèi)找到很多Bug,自動化測試只有在長期的多次運行后磁能體現(xiàn)它的價值。
3、自動化測試是把以人為驅動的測試行為轉化為機器執(zhí)行的一種過程。
4、每個項目自動化程度不一樣,測試人員對自動化的理解有偏差,實際實行自動化的范疇差別很大 請定義“成本“包括哪些 請定義什么是“高”。 高是相對的。
5、問題四:自動化測試和手動化測試具體的區(qū)別是什么 具體的話,是人力無法達到,或者耗時太長的,用自動化測試,但是自動化測試想做好是一件偉大的工程。軟件研發(fā)流程到相當程度了,再考慮自動化。
6、個人認為自動化測試不可能去代替人工測試,自動化測試時為了解決特定場景下的測試。一般使用自動化測試時為了達到節(jié)省人力、縮短bug發(fā)現(xiàn)周期、提高效率等目的。
軟件測試工程師簡單的說是軟件開發(fā)過程中的質量檢測者和保障者,負責軟件質量的把關工作。軟件測試工程師具體工作有:使用各種測試技術和方法來測試和發(fā)現(xiàn)軟件中存在的軟件缺陷。測試技術主要分為黑盒測試和白盒測試兩大類。
顧名思義,主要工作就是測試軟件,但是測試前的測試需求、編寫測試計劃、編寫測試用例,測試后的編寫測試總結報告等,也是必須要做的。 測試軟件又為手動測試和自動測試,自動測試指用測試工具對軟件進行測試。
功能測試 所謂功能測試顧名思義就是測試軟件的功能,尤其是軟件可能出錯的功能。
軟件測試的意義軟件測試(英語:SoftwareTesting),描述一種用來促進鑒定軟件的正確性、完整性、安全性和質量的過程。換句話說,軟件測試是一種實際輸出與預期輸出之間的審核或者比較過程。
UI自動化測試他是依賴于界面元素的,如果項目改動頻繁,測試腳本維護起來成本就比較大,自動化腳本穩(wěn)定性不強。
大恒圖像ui自動化測試就是Web頁面自動化測試的解決方案,可以用來測試應用的前端頁面。大恒圖像是視覺系統(tǒng)集成商和解決方案提供商。
搭建UI自動化框架 框架主通過測試用例,元素定位,系統(tǒng)關鍵字,系統(tǒng)變量,行為導入這五個模塊組成。具體詳情請看截圖。
軟件自動化UI測試占比10%是越難的,占比越小。自動化測試是指軟件測試的自動化,軟件測試就是在預設條件下運行系統(tǒng)或應用程序,評估運行結果,預先條件應包括正常條件和異常條件。
自動化測試,模擬手工測試步驟,通過執(zhí)行程序語言編制的測試腳本自動地測試軟件,自動地實施軟件的單元測試、功能測試、負載測試或性能測試等。
既然測試是一個過程,那么自動化測試,就是自動的執(zhí)行的過程。接下來我們探討的一個核心的問題:自動。什么叫做自動呢?讓機器自己動,就是自動。讓機器按照人類的要求,把軟件的所有功能遍歷一遍,這是自動化。
問題一:什么是自動化測試 自動化測試可分為自動化性能測試;自動化功能測試。
自動化測試 (英文Automated Testing),一般是指 軟件測試 的自動化。自動化測試是把以人為驅動的測試行為轉化為機器執(zhí)行的一種過程。以上是官方的說法。
一般是指軟件測試的自動化,軟件測試就是在預設條件下運行系統(tǒng)或應用程序,評估運行結果,預先條件應包括正常條件和異常條件。自動化測試是把以人為驅動的測試行為轉化為機器執(zhí)行的一種過程。
自動化測試 是把以人為驅動的測試行為轉化為機器執(zhí)行的一種過程。通常,在設計了測試用例并通過評審之后,由測試人員根據(jù)測試用例中描述的規(guī)程一步步執(zhí)行測試,得到實際結果與期望結果的比較。
本文暫時沒有評論,來添加一個吧(●'?'●)